The Deadliest Crash of Japan Air Lines Flight 123 that Killed 520 People

On the evening of August 12, 1985, Japan Air Lines Flight 123 took off from Tokyo’s Haneda Airport at 6:12 PM JST, bound for Osaka International Airport. It was a routine domestic route — the kind flown dozens of times a day. The Boeing 747SR, registered as JA8119, carried 524 passengers and crew members. Many were traveling for Obon, a Japanese holiday centered on family reunions. Thirty-two minutes after departure, the flight became the deadliest single-aircraft accident in aviation history.

The flight crew consisted of Captain Masami Takahama, First Officer Yutaka Sasaki, and Flight Engineer Hiroshi Fukuda. As the aircraft climbed to cruising altitude, passengers settled in — some chatting, others reading or sleeping. Nothing suggested what was about to unfold. At 24,000 feet, the rear pressure bulkhead failed catastrophically. The bulkhead gave way with explosive force, blowing out a section of the tail and severing all four of the aircraft’s hydraulic lines.

Hydraulic systems control an aircraft’s ailerons, rudder, and elevators — essentially every surface that keeps a plane flying straight and level. With all four systems gone at once, the crew lost almost all ability to steer the aircraft. The vertical stabilizer, a large fin at the rear of the plane that keeps it pointed forward, was torn away. The 747 began to pitch and roll violently, swinging through the sky in wide, uncontrolled arcs.

For the next 32 minutes, the crew fought to keep the plane in the air using only engine thrust — adjusting power to the four engines to try to influence the aircraft’s direction. It was an almost impossible task. They radioed air traffic control, declared an emergency, and requested a diversion to Nagoya. Despite their efforts, the plane continued to lose altitude and drift toward the mountains of Gunma Prefecture. At 6:56 PM, Flight 123 struck the slopes of Mount Takamagahara. The impact was total. The aircraft disintegrated on contact, scattering wreckage across a wide area of steep, forested terrain.

The crash site sat in one of the most remote and rugged areas of central Japan. Poor visibility and difficult terrain slowed the initial response. Military helicopters spotted the wreckage that night, but ground rescue teams didn’t reach the site until the following morning. When they arrived, they found a scene of near-total destruction spread across the mountainside.

Among the wreckage, rescuers found four survivors: Yumi Ochiai, a 26-year-old off-duty flight attendant; Keiko Kawakami, a 12-year-old girl; and two women, Hiroko Yoshizaki and Mikiko Yoshizaki. All four were found in the same section of the aircraft — the rear — which had broken away before the main impact. They had spent the night exposed on the mountain, injured, before rescue teams reached them. Of the 524 people aboard, 520 died.

Japan Ground Self-Defense Force units were deployed in large numbers to the crash site. Soldiers worked across the steep ridgeline of Mount Osutaka, navigating dense forest and unstable terrain to reach victims. The recovery operation was physically grueling and emotionally harrowing. Bodies and debris were spread across a wide zone, requiring teams to systematically comb through the wreckage.

The body recovery operation continued for days. Soldiers carried the remains of victims down the mountainside, with helicopters used to transport them from the ridge. The scale of the task — 520 victims across remote terrain — made it one of the largest disaster recovery operations in Japanese history.

As bodies were recovered and brought to a gymnasium serving as a temporary mortuary, families gathered to wait. Many had spent the night hoping their loved ones were among the survivors. The gymnasium became a place of grief as coffins arrived one after another. Personal belongings — a baseball cap, a school bag — were placed on coffins to identify the dead and preserve some connection to who they had been in life.

Investigators recovered the flight data recorder and cockpit voice recorder and delivered them to Japan’s transport ministry. The investigation that followed was extensive. It traced the disaster back to an event seven years earlier: a tailstrike incident in 1978 in which the rear pressure bulkhead was damaged. Boeing technicians repaired it using a doubler plate, a metal patch designed to reinforce the damaged area. The repair was done incorrectly. Instead of a single continuous plate covering the entire damaged section, the plate was cut into two pieces. This reduced its structural strength and created a zone of metal fatigue that grew with every pressurization cycle over the following years. By August 12, 1985, after roughly 12,000 flights, the bulkhead had weakened to the point of failure.

Investigators also found that Japan Air Lines had failed to catch the faulty repair during routine maintenance checks over those seven years. The airline’s oversight procedures were not rigorous enough to detect a non-compliant repair on a critical structural component. Both Boeing and JAL bore responsibility — Boeing for performing an improper repair, and JAL for failing to identify it.

The delayed rescue response also drew scrutiny. Military helicopters had located the crash site on the night of August 12, but ground teams didn’t arrive until the morning of August 13. Survivor Yumi Ochiai later stated that she had heard other survivors in the wreckage during the night. Whether a faster response would have saved additional lives became one of the most painful questions surrounding the disaster. The recovery operation at Mount Osutaka pressed on until all victims were accounted for.
